Mounding protects foliage from late frosts, a potato plant without this protection would have frost burned leaves and a reduced ability to photosynthesize. That means fewer sugars available to build those tubers.

WebAn explosion occurred on 5th May 1883 at Priddy's Hard killing James Rayner, W Sewett, George Hilling, John Hollier, Benjamin Bunn and James Jones. Gunner Benjamin Bunn was a Wesleyan and was buried in the Dissenters part of the cemetery. Rayner, Sewett, Hilling and Hollier were buried in graves situated on the south...
